She's Got A Kid on Soundcloud She's Got A Kid on YouTube A song maybe about overcoming rumors. Style is _MILKCOW.STY (Milk Cow Mississippi Rag Guitar) RealTracks in song: 3140:Mandola, Rhythm AmericanaFolkCoolAndy sw16 075 RealTracks in style: 4734:Guitar, Acoustic, Rhythm BluesMississippiChugginRag Sw16 090 RealTracks in song: ~1032:Guitar, 12-String Electric, Strumming Ev 085 EZDrummer Bob, Tune Monger, Millard played harmonica on this 1-4-5 Blues tune. I played bass and sang. She's Got A KidTime will tell ya cuz I got to say goodbye. I didn't know she had a kid. See, I'm driftin' and I need that clear blue sky, and all the gold that nature hid. I'm on my weary way. She's got a kid and I can't stay. I'm a loner, spending days upon my horse. At night my sky fills up with stars. I need to ride, but feel a deep remorse. I'll write it down in my memoirs. There's one thing you should know. She's got a kid. I gotta go. I rode back in to town. She met me at her door. Told me I had it wrong; I didn't know the score. She told her friends about childish things I did. The rumors spread about her sexy kid. Me! Now not ridin' in the hills in search of gold. My lonely thoughts wander home. No more driftin'. Time to put the gold on hold. Me and my horse no longer roam. Now everyone can see she's got a kid and it's me. She's now my pot of gold. She's got a kid, and it's me. INTRO-- E7 A7 E7 B7 V-- E7 A7 E7 E7 A7 A7 E7 E7 B7 C7-B7 E7 B7 BR-- (C#m B7)2 F#m C#m B7 B7+

Fun write, and Bob did you good with his excellent harmonica playing. Hello, David. You know how you play the chord progression and eventually words start taking the place of your da-da-das. "She's got a kid and yadda da" was first. Next, yadda yadda was replaced by "and it's me." Since I didn't want it to be cornily all about me, I took the route of many guys I knew who were turned off by the thought of an instant family. The cowboy theme came with the words driftin' and clear blue sky. You are so right about Bob's excellent contribution. Hey team, cool western satire tune, clever word play.
